How to Ensure Data Protection During VMware Migration

“How do we ensure zero data loss while migrating from VMware without disrupting business operations?”

This is a very important question to ask before migrating off VMware. With Broadcom’s $69 billion VMware acquisition driving unprecedented changes in licensing and support models, 73% of IT leaders are actively planning their VMware migration strategy. However, a concerning statistic emerges: 42% of enterprises experience some form of data loss or corruption during major platform migrations.

The challenge isn’t just about moving workloads – it’s about maintaining complete data integrity while transitioning business-critical applications across different virtualization platforms. Whether you’re considering Microsoft Hyper-V, Proxmox, Nutanix AHV, or any other VMware alternative, each target platform presents unique data protection challenges that must be carefully navigated.

In this comprehensive guide, we’ll outline proven strategies to ensure zero data loss during your VMware migration. You’ll learn:

  • Critical risks to watch for during platform transitions
  • Essential pre-migration preparation steps
  • Platform-specific protection strategies
  • Validation procedures for ensuring complete workload migration
  • Best practices for maintaining business continuity throughout the process

Whether you’re in the early planning stages or ready to begin your migration, this guide will help you develop a robust data protection strategy for a successful platform transition.

Common Risks Associated with VMware Migration

Common risks with VMware migration

During VMware migrations, seemingly routine operations can quickly escalate into significant data protection challenges. Understanding these risks is the first step in developing an effective migration protection strategy.

Let us explore some common causes of data loss during VMware Migration.

1. Service Disruptions

One of the most significant risks during VM migration is service disruption, which can lead to downtime, application unavailability, and potential loss of productivity or revenue. Disruptions can occur if the migration process is not properly planned or dependencies between services and applications are not accounted for. Appropriate migration techniques need to be used, like live migration or cold migration, based on the service/workload dependencies running on those virtual machines.

When migrating mission-critical applications, even minimal downtime can translate directly to lost revenue and productivity. Organizations migrating VMware environments typically experience 4-6 hours of application downtime per migration wave, with each hour costing an average of $84,000 for enterprise operations.

Key Risk Factors:

  • Interdependent application components requiring synchronized migration
  • Insufficient bandwidth causing extended transfer windows
  • Incomplete application dependency mapping leading to cascading service failures
  • Migration operations exceeding planned maintenance windows

2. Incomplete Migrations

Our analysis of enterprise migrations reveals that 28% of initial migration attempts result in incomplete data transfers, leaving critical data stranded on the source platform. These partial migrations occur when:

  • VM disk states change during the migration process
  • Network interruptions disrupt data transfer sequences
  • Format conversion processes fail to capture all disk blocks
  • Memory state snapshots fail to synchronize with disk states

Without robust verification and rollback capabilities, these incomplete migrations can result in corrupted application states or permanent data loss.

3. Platform Knowledge Gaps

The technical differences between VMware’s architecture and alternative platforms create significant protection challenges:

VMware ComponentAlternative Platform EquivalentMigration Protection Challenge
VMDK/VMFSVHD(X)/ReFS or QCOW2/XFSStorage format compatibility and block-size alignment
VMware SnapshotsHyper-V Checkpoints / Proxmox SnapshotsSnapshot chain consistency during migration
vSphere ReplicationHyper-V Replica / Proxmox ReplicationMaintaining replication targets during transition
vCenter InventorySCVMM / Proxmox Cluster ManagerConfiguration and metadata preservation

There are multiple data protection challenges associated if you’re moving from VMware’s VMDK files and VMFS storage to alternative formats (like VHD or QCOW2) and their corresponding storage architectures. This transition requires careful handling of both the file format conversion and the underlying storage structure changes to prevent data corruption or loss.

Protection strategies must account for differences in storage block sizes, thin provisioning implementations, and snapshot mechanisms between platforms to ensure data integrity throughout the conversion process.

Without addressing these platform-specific differences, organizations risk misconfigured systems, performance degradation, and data access issues post-migration.

4. Security and Integrity Challenges

According to Sophos’ State of Ransomware 2024 report, 32% of ransomware attacks exploit unpatched vulnerabilities – precisely the type of security gaps that can emerge during migration processes. Migration operations often create temporary security states where:

  • Standard protection controls may be temporarily disabled
  • Data exists simultaneously in multiple environments with different security models
  • Authentication and access control systems operate in transitional states
  • Normal monitoring and alerting functions are reduced or interrupted

These transitional states create prime opportunities for data theft, unauthorized modifications, or ransomware infections. A proper understanding of the security considerations of VMware and the chosen alternative platform is a must to ensure the security and integrity of the data being migrated. Organizations also face challenges in setting up protective measures against ransomware attacks.

5. Unpredictable Migration Timeframes

For large VMware environments, migration operations frequently exceed initial planning estimates. Our research shows:

  • Large enterprise migrations average 2.3x longer than initially projected
  • Data change rates during migration often exceed pre-migration measurements by 40-60%
  • Migration tool performance varies significantly between lab testing and production environments

Insufficient planning of migration maintenance windows can lead to extended data synchronization gaps and incomplete backups. When migration durations exceed planned windows, organizations face a choice between rushing completion (risking data integrity) or extending downtime (impacting business operations). These extended timeframes create wider data synchronization gaps that must be addressed in your protection strategy.

Protection strategies must account for variable transfer rates, data change volumes, and potential technical issues to maintain consistent data protection throughout extended migration periods.

6. Inadequate Rollback Capability

Cross-platform migrations require more than simple backup copies – they need comprehensive rollback plans that account for format differences, storage architectures, and application dependencies. Without platform-specific rollback procedures, organizations risk incomplete reversions or data loss during fallback attempts. Protection strategies should include platform-aware rollback points, tested recovery procedures, and clear trigger criteria for initiating rollbacks.

Navigating the Risks to ensure zero-data loss during VMware migration

With a clear understanding of migration risks, let’s examine proven strategies to safeguard your data throughout the transition process. These approaches blend technical controls, procedural safeguards, and strategic planning to create comprehensive protection.

7 strategies for zero data loss migration

1. Define Migration Maintenance Window: Minimize Downtime and Duration

Proper timing can dramatically reduce data protection challenges during migration. A well-designed maintenance window strategy includes:

Optimal Scheduling:

  • Schedule the migration to begin immediately after completing your regular backup cycle
  • Select periods of minimal business activity (typically 12 AM-4 AM for most enterprises)
  • Avoid end-of-month, quarter-end, or other high-activity business periods

Window Duration Management:

  • Allocate 2-3 hours of buffer time beyond expected completion estimates
  • Increase incremental backup frequency for 48 hours before migration (reduce from 24-hour to 4-hour cycles)
  • Perform a final incremental capture immediately before migration begins

Zmanda Pro’s migration toolkit includes bandwidth estimation tools that help accurately predict transfer times based on your specific environment, reducing the risk of exceeded maintenance windows.

2. Establish a Robust Rollback Strategy

Your rollback strategy should function as a safety net throughout the migration process. A comprehensive approach includes:

Platform-Specific Rollback Points:

  • Create host-level snapshots in vSphere environments before migration begins
  • Configure VMware Storage vMotion to maintain consistent snapshots across datastores
  • Maintain source VMs in powered-off state until migration verification completes
  • Document specific rollback procedures for different failure scenarios

Trigger Criteria:

  • Define clear metrics that trigger rollback decisions
  • Establish time-based thresholds for extended migrations
  • Document decision authority for initiating rollbacks

For example, in a vSphere environment with multiple ESXi hosts, leverage Zmanda’s snapshot management capabilities to create application-consistent backups of critical VMs. These provide an additional layer of protection while ensuring synchronized restore points across your infrastructure.

3. Implement an Effective Backup and DR Strategy

Cross-platform migrations demand specialized backup and recovery strategies that account for both source and target environments:

Pre-Migration Protection:

  • Create full baseline backups with application consistency
  • Verify backup integrity through test restores
  • Document application dependency chains for proper restore sequencing

During-Migration Coverage:

  • Maintain protection of source systems until migration completes
  • Implement temporary protection measures for in-transit data
  • Begin protection of newly migrated systems immediately upon validation

Consider a multi-tier application running on several VMs with database dependencies. Create a backup schedule that accounts for interdependencies between components like domain controllers, database servers, and application servers. Test restore procedures for different VM groups and validate application consistency before migration. Zmanda’s VMware backup features ensure consistent backup across VM groups, maintaining application integrity throughout the transition. For setting up your backup environment, visit VMware Backups with Zmanda Pro.

6. Implement Advanced Testing and Verification

Thorough testing significantly reduces migration risks. Develop a structured verification process:

Progressive Verification Stages:

  • Initial data integrity validation
  • Configuration and settings verification
  • Application functionality testing
  • Performance benchmark comparison

Consider an enterprise e-commerce platform running on VMware with 500GB SQL databases, multiple web servers handling 10,000 daily transactions, and a middleware layer managing payment processing. Testing should progress methodically through each tier:

  1. Database Tier: Begin with isolated database backups to verify transaction logs and data consistency
  2. Web Server Tier: Validate web server VM backups, including static content and session data
  3. Middleware Tier: Ensure middleware components like payment processing configurations and API connections migrate correctly

Establish specific verification checkpoints throughout the migration: after initial data sync, post-schema migration, following application settings transfer, and after final cutover. At each stage, validate backup integrity using SQL consistency checks, web service availability monitoring, and transaction processing verification, creating restore points after successfully testing each tier. This comprehensive approach ensures protection at each critical point while maintaining the ability to roll back any tier if issues arise.

7. Develop a Service Disruption Management Plan

Even with careful planning, some service disruption is inevitable. Prepare for this with:

Communication Protocols:

  • Pre-written notification templates
  • Escalation procedures
  • Status update schedules
  • Completion confirmation processes

Dependency Mapping: Consider a vCenter Server managing 50+ VMs. Map out:

  • Primary dependencies: vCenter Server, ESXi hosts, and vSphere networking
  • Secondary dependencies: DNS, Active Directory, and storage systems
  • Application dependencies: database servers, web servers, and middleware

Create staged migration groups based on these dependencies, scheduling migration windows around business-critical periods to minimize operational impact. Leverage Zmanda’s expertise in understanding your VMware components and mapping out service dependencies to create a migration plan that maintains business continuity while ensuring complete data protection.

4. Establish Migration-Specific RPOs and RTOs

Standard RPO/RTO targets often prove insufficient during migrations. Develop migration-specific recovery objectives:

Tiered Protection Approach:

  • Tier 1 (Critical): 15-30 minute RPO, 2-hour RTO during migration
  • Tier 2 (Important): 1-hour RPO, 4-hour RTO during migration
  • Tier 3 (Supporting): 4-hour RPO, 8-hour RTO during migration

Documentation Requirements:

  • Record temporary protection adjustments in change management systems
  • Update service level agreements for the migration period
  • Create migration-specific recovery runbooks for each tier

Take an Exchange Server VM cluster with a 15-minute RPO requirement as an example. Configure more frequent backups during the migration window for such critical services, setting up staged backup verification points throughout the process. Align backup schedules with application usage patterns to minimize business impact while maintaining data protection standards. Zmanda’s expertise in backup and disaster recovery will help you understand and achieve these RPOs and RTOs.

5. Ensure Proper Training on Alternative Platforms

Knowledge gaps represent one of the most significant sources of migration risk. Address this through structured training:

Platform-Specific Areas:

  • Backup/restore procedure differences
  • Snapshot management variations
  • Storage management differences
  • Monitoring and alerting transitions

Practical Skill Development:

  • Create sandbox environments for hands-on practice
  • Develop migration scenario simulations
  • Include disaster recovery scenario practice
  • Document platform-specific troubleshooting procedures

This creates a comprehensive reference for the team during and after migration. Zmanda’s Vmware Migration Service allows you to add on training and enablement sessions for your IT staff on the chosen alternative platform.

6. Implement Advanced Testing and Verification

To reduce migration risks, advanced testing and verification, which require a systematic approach, must be included to ensure complete data protection during migration. This includes developing a structured verification process having:

Progressive Verification Stages:

  • Initial data integrity validation
  • Configuration and settings verification
  • Application functionality testing
  • Performance benchmark comparison

Automated Verification Methods:

  • Checksum validation for transferred data
  • Configuration comparison tools
  • Automated application testing scripts
  • Performance monitoring baselines

Example: Consider an enterprise e-commerce platform running on VMware with 500GB SQL databases, multiple web servers handling 10,000 daily transactions, and a middleware layer managing payment processing. Testing should progress methodically through each tier – starting with isolated database backups to verify transaction logs and data consistency, then validating web server VM backups including static content and session data, and finally ensuring middleware components like payment processing configurations and API connections migrate correctly.

Establish specific verification checkpoints throughout the migration: after initial data sync, post-schema migration, following application settings transfer, and after final cutover. At each stage, validate backup integrity using SQL consistency checks, web service availability monitoring, and transaction processing verification, creating restore points after successfully testing each tier.

This comprehensive testing approach ensures protection at each critical point while maintaining the ability to roll back any tier if issues arise during migration.

Zmanda’s verification tools can automatically validate database integrity, application configurations, and performance metrics against pre-migration baselines, ensuring complete workload validation.

Key Steps in VMware migration timeline

7. Develop a Service Disruption Management Plan

Service disruption management requires careful mapping of VMware component dependencies. Even with careful planning, some service disruption is inevitable. Prepare for this with:

Communication Protocols:

  • Pre-written notification templates
  • Escalation procedures
  • Status update schedules
  • Completion confirmation processes

Business Impact Mitigation:

  • Temporary process alternatives
  • Service prioritization guidelines
  • Resource allocation procedures for extended disruptions

By mapping dependencies between VMware components, application services, and business processes, you can create a staged migration approach that minimizes operational impact while maintaining comprehensive protection.

Example: Consider a vCenter Server managing 50+ VMs. Map out primary dependencies like vCenter Server, ESXi hosts, and vSphere networking; secondary dependencies including DNS, Active Directory, and storage systems; and application dependencies covering database servers, web servers, and middleware. Create staged migration groups based on these dependencies, scheduling migration windows around business-critical periods to minimize operational impact.

Leverage Zmanda’s expertise in understanding your VMware components and mapping out the service dependencies.

Conclusion

Successful platform transitions demand a comprehensive data protection strategy that goes beyond basic backup and recovery. When migrating from VMware environments, organizations must carefully balance migration speed with data security, implementing staged verification processes while maintaining business continuity.

The key to achieving zero data loss lies in thorough preparation:

  • Defining appropriate maintenance windows
  • Establishing clear rollback procedures
  • Implementing rigorous testing protocols
  • Managing service disruptions effectively
  • Training teams on platform-specific protection methods

By following a systematic approach to data protection during migration, organizations can significantly reduce risks while ensuring successful platform transitions. Remember that each component of your VMware environment requires specific protection considerations, and maintaining application consistency throughout the migration process is crucial for business continuity.

As you plan your platform migration, consider implementing robust backup and recovery solutions that can support cross-platform transitions while ensuring data integrity. Zmanda’s enterprise backup solutions provide the necessary tools and capabilities to protect your data throughout the migration journey, helping you achieve a successful transition while maintaining business operations.

For organizations seeking additional guidance, consider these resources:

Ready to ensure complete data protection for your platform migration? Contact our experts to learn how Zmanda can support your transition strategy or schedule a demo to see our migration protection capabilities in action.


Talk to a data expert

Schedule a 30-minute demo with one of our experts to see how Zmanda Pro’s backup capabilities can protect your specific environment.

💬